Mr. Lyle Van Der Stoep, age 56, of Maurice, passed away on Saturday, September 16, 2017, at his residence.

There will be a funeral service on Tuesday, September 19, at 10:00am, at the First Reformed Church in Maurice. The Rev. Wick Hubers will officiate. Interment will follow the service at the Memory Gardens Cemetery in Sioux Center. Visitation will be after 4:00pm on Monday, with the family present from 5:00pm to 7:00pm, at the Oolman Funeral Home in Orange City.

Lyle Dean was born on May 16, 1961, at Sioux Center, the son of Dick and Gladys (De Jager) Van Der Stoep. He was raised on a farm near Maurice and graduated from the Maurice-Orange City High School.

On August 27, 1982, he married Karen Joy Klein in Maurice. They made their home on his family’s farm northwest of Maurice. In addition to farming, he worked for Van Der Stoep Electric in Sioux Center, True Value Hardware Store in Ireton, and he co-owned L & D Electric in Ireton.

Lyle was a member of the First Reformed Church in Maurice. He enjoyed camping, farming, and spending time with his family.

Survivors include his wife of more than 35 years; four sons, Lukas Van Der Stoep, and his fiancé, Samantha Stewart, of Sioux Center; Jacob Van Der Stoep, and his wife, Ashley, of Orange City; Matthew Van Der Stoep, and Kyle Van Der Stoep, both of Maurice; a grandson, Elijah Broesder; a brother, Larry Van Der Stoep, and his wife, Marcia, of Maurice; and his father-in-law, Ronald Klein, of Maurice.

In addition to his parents, he was preceded in death by his step-mother, Evelyn Van Der Stoep, and his mother-in-law, Lois Klein.
